Prime Minister Boris Johnson has praised Prince Philip for inspiring countless young people around the world after he passed away peacefully on Friday morning (09.04.21).
The UK leader paid a glowing tribute to the Duke of Edinburgh on the steps of Downing Street, praising his work as an environmentalist and hailing him for creating the The Duke of Edinburgh s Award - a scheme for young people that now exists in more than 140 countries worldwide - in 1956.

Volunteers from across Wrexham have been celebrated at this year’s Marjorie Dykins OBE Memorial Awards 2020.
Wrexham Prostate Cancer Support Group and volunteer Anna Buckley of the of PISC (The Polish Integration Support Centre) were amongst those presented with their certificates at a virtual event presided over by John Leece-Jones (AVOW Chair).
The awards are in memory of Marjorie Dykins OBE a founder member and Secretary of the
Association of Voluntary Organisations in Wrexham (Avow) and were established in consultation with Marjorie’s family.
